3. Fabricate one your self, it's not that difficult and would probably be more reliable than a stock one. Set the engine at TDC with a dial indicator in the spark plug hole and fabricate a pointer that sits right at TDC on the balancer. Even if you purchase a stock one I would recommend doing this check.
